What each one teaches, and why the numbers differ

Measured from the boards themselves, not estimated. A melody is offered only when every note of it exists on the instrument in some key, which is why the pentatonic instruments turn most of the catalogue down. Three of them do not lean on the catalogue at all: the kit, the pan and the zheng are taught from music written for them. Each number links to the page that counts it.

Instrument Range Note letters What it teaches What limits it
Piano Every note 12 100 of 100 Nothing. It has every note.
Guitar Every note 12 100 of 100 Nothing, though the hand stays in one position.
Violin G3 to E6 12 100 of 100 Nothing, once you find the note.
Accordion B2 to G5 12 100 of 100 Only the top: the treble keyboard stops at G5.
Kalimba C4 to E6 7 76 of 100 One sharp and the tune is out.
Xylophone C5 to E6 7 37 of 100 Ten bars, so wide tunes will not fit.
Handpan B2 to B4 6 7 patterns and 13 grooves, 9 melodies Six letters of steel, and no G.
Guzheng D2 to D6 5 6 studies, 9 melodies Pentatonic: no fa, no ti.
Drums C2 to A3 10 6 grooves A beat cannot be transposed.

The same recordings, either way

What you touch here is not a synthesiser approximating an instrument. Each note was rendered from the app's own sound banks through the same engine, one file per pitch, so the browser and the app are the same instrument at different speeds.
